Sampling can be done manually or automatically, it can be done in the tankers or in the pipeline. It is important that the product that enters the sampling bottle remains undisturbed by the sampling process itself and thus the type of bottle used must be adequate for crude oil (simple plastic bottle will not be suitable). Oil contains both particles and water which are not found homogeneously throughout the crude oil and thus it is important to sample the oil in a manner that will best be representative of the oil in place. Sampling should thus be carried out at the top, middle and bottom of the tank
